CSS 伪元素 - CSS 教程 - 菜鸟学堂-程序员之家

CSS伪元素是用来添加一些选择器的特殊效果。 语法 伪元素的语法: 实例 selector:pseudo-element {property:value;} CSS类也可以使用伪元素: 实例 selector.class:pseudo-element {property:value;} :first-line 伪元素 "first-line" 伪元素用于向文本的首行设置特殊样式。
edu.jb51.net/css/css-pseudo-elements.... 2024-4-22

详解CSS 伪元素及Content 属性 _CSS教程_CSS_网页制作_程序员之家

?说起伪元素我第一想到的莫过于::before和::after这两个了,它俩其实就是在其附属的选择器命中的元素上插入第一个子节点和追加最后一个子节点。那这时我不禁地想问:“直接添加两个class为.before和.after不是一样的吗?” ?其实使用伪元素::before和::after以下两个好处: 1.HTML的代码量减少,对SEO有...
www.jb51.net/css/637315.html 2024-5-23

详解CSS伪元素的妙用单标签之美_CSS/HTML_程序员之家

所以,我们用 before 伪元素生成一个与按钮大小一致的黑色半透明层 rgba(0,0,0,.2),在 .btn:hover:before 时显示,用 after 伪元素生成一个与按钮大小一致的白色半透明层 rgba(255,255,255,.2),在 .btn:active:before 时显示,就可以做到只配置一个背景底色,实现hover 、active 的时的明暗变化。 1 2 3 ...

www.jb51.net/article/213174.htm 2024-5-23

JS控制伪元素的方法汇总_javascript技巧_程序员之家

获取伪元素的属性值可以使用 window.getComputedStyle() 方法,获取伪元素的CSS样式声明对象。然后利用getPropertyValue方法或直接使用键值访问都可以获取对应的属性值。 语法:window.getComputedStyle(element[, pseudoElement]) 参数如下: element(Object):伪元素的所在的DOM元素; pseudoElement(String):伪元素类型。可选...
www.jb51.net/article/81984.htm 2024-5-18

CSS 伪元素::marker详解_CSS教程_CSS_网页制作_程序员之家

CSS 伪元素::marker是从CSS Pseudo-Elements Level 3开始新增,CSS Pseudo-Elements Level 4中完善的一个比较新的伪元素,从 Chrome 86+ 开始得到浏览器的支持。 利用它,我们可以给元素添加一个伪元素,用于生成一个项目符号或者数字。 正常而言,我们有如下结构: ...

www.jb51.net/css/780299.html 2024-5-23

浅谈CSS 伪元素&伪类的妙用_CSS教程_CSS_网页制作_程序员之家

在一个网页中CSS占着非常重要的地位。近年来随着CSS的发展,伪元素/伪类也开始被大量应用:在性能愈加被看中的当下,处于文档流之外的CSS伪元素/伪类是当之无愧的“无冕之王” ! 下面笔者总结的一些关于CSS的“骚操作”,希望能对你有所帮助: :hover和:focus显示浮层 ...

www.jb51.net/css/743231.html 2024-5-18

CSS中的before和:after伪元素使用详解_CSS教程_CSS_网页制作_程序员之家

:before 和 :after 伪元素编码非常简单(和大多数的css属性一样不需要一大堆的前缀)。这里是一个简单的例子。 CSS Code复制内容到剪贴板 #example:before { content:"#"; } #example:after { content:"."; } 这个例子中提到了两件事情,第一,我们用#example:before和#example:after来目标锁定相同的元素.严格...

www.jb51.net/css/332483.html 2024-5-23

CSS :before 伪元素

:before 伪元素在元素之前添加内容。 这个伪元素允许创作人员在元素内容的最前面插入生成内容。默认地,这个伪元素是行内元素,不过可以使用属性 display 改变这一点。实例 此样式会在每个 h1 元素之前播放一段声音: h1:before { content:url(?do/tag/伪元素/beep.wav); } TIY浏览器支持 所有主流浏览器都支持 :before 伪元素。
www.jb51.net/w3school/css/pr_pseudo_b... 2024-5-4

CSS :first-letter 伪元素

:first-letter 伪元素向文本的第一个字母添加特殊样式。 这个伪元素用于指定一个元素第一个字母的样式。所有前导标点符号应当与第一个字母一同应用该样式。某些语言有一些要处理为单个字符的字母组合,如果是这样,用户代理可能会把首字母同时应用到这个字母组合。 在CSS2.1 之前,:first-letter 只能与块级元素关联。CSS...
m.jb51.net/w3school/cssref/pr_pseudo_... 2024-5-16

CSS中的几个伪元素使用介绍_CSS教程_CSS_网页制作_程序员之家

看下面代码:,而在页面上也会显示"建立",而它就是通过伪元素来实现的. 一 元素前和元素后添加指定内容 复制代码 代码如下: /* 在类名为read的a标签位置的后面添加查看字符,例如:详细,它的结果就是"详细查看" */ a.read:after { content: '查看'; } a.del:after...
www.jb51.net/css/148612.html 2024-5-8
加载中...


http://www.vxiaotou.com